On Wed, 3 Sep 1997, T.E.Dickey wrote:

> you wouldn't be able to search for a "word" except by typing "drow", which
> some people might object to.  (And since, as I understand it, rendering
> is in terms of strings, I'd suppose the whole page would be mirror-image
> when displayed).

As I understand it, the character sets specify which pattern will be
displayed for each character _individually_.  I don't see where
left-to-right or right-to-left is involved with individual character
representation on the screen.  Searching for a latin word should work
fine.  Searching for a word written right-to-left would be more
difficult, and would probably be best done by printing the web page and
using a tool designed for right-to-left languages, but as you
demonstrated, it isn't that difficult to write "drow".
